<div> 和 <span> 是 HTML 中常用的標(biāo)簽,分別用于定義塊級(jí)元素和內(nèi)聯(lián)元素。它們都具備設(shè)置元素樣式的功能,可以通過(guò) CSS 來(lái)調(diào)整其顯示效果。本文將詳細(xì)討論如何通過(guò) CSS 來(lái)使 div 和 span 元素靠左對(duì)齊。
一、基礎(chǔ)用法 <div> 元素被用于創(chuàng)建塊級(jí)容器,常用于布局頁(yè)面結(jié)構(gòu)。通過(guò)為 div 元素設(shè)置樣式,可以控制它在頁(yè)面中的位置。要使 div 往左對(duì)齊,可以使用 CSS 的 "float" 屬性。以下是一個(gè)示例代碼:
這段代碼中,我們?yōu)?div 元素添加了一個(gè)樣式屬性 "float:left;"。這將使 div 元素向左浮動(dòng),并使后續(xù)的內(nèi)容緊貼其右側(cè)。
<span> 元素常用于設(shè)置內(nèi)聯(lián)文本的樣式。它的作用類似于 <div> 元素,但是 <span> 元素通常用于包裹文本的一部分,而不是整個(gè)塊級(jí)元素。要使 <span> 往左對(duì)齊,可以使用 CSS 的 "display" 屬性,將其轉(zhuǎn)變?yōu)閴K級(jí)元素并設(shè)置其樣式。以下是一個(gè)示例代碼:
這段代碼中,我們將 <span> 元素的 display 屬性設(shè)置為 "block",使其轉(zhuǎn)變?yōu)閴K級(jí)元素。然后將其 float 屬性設(shè)置為 "left" 實(shí)現(xiàn)向左浮動(dòng)。
二、進(jìn)階用法 除了上述基礎(chǔ)用法,還可以通過(guò)設(shè)置其他 CSS 屬性來(lái)實(shí)現(xiàn) div 和 span 元素的靠左對(duì)齊。以下是一些示例代碼:
這段代碼中,我們將 div 元素的 margin-left 屬性設(shè)置為 0,將其左外邊距設(shè)為 0,從而使 div 元素在頁(yè)面中靠左對(duì)齊。
這段代碼中,我們將 span 元素的 text-align 屬性設(shè)置為 left,使其內(nèi)部文本在水平方向上靠左對(duì)齊。
三、 通過(guò)上述的示例代碼,我們了解了如何通過(guò) CSS 來(lái)使 div 和 span 元素靠左對(duì)齊。我們可以使用 float 屬性、display 屬性、margin-left 屬性或者 text-align 屬性來(lái)實(shí)現(xiàn)這個(gè)效果。這些方法都可以根據(jù)具體的需求選擇和調(diào)整。在實(shí)際應(yīng)用中,我們可以根據(jù)頁(yè)面布局和元素的特性選擇最合適的方法來(lái)實(shí)現(xiàn)元素的對(duì)齊效果。希望本文能夠?qū)δ憷斫夂瓦\(yùn)用 div 和 span 元素的靠左對(duì)齊有所幫助。
一、基礎(chǔ)用法 <div> 元素被用于創(chuàng)建塊級(jí)容器,常用于布局頁(yè)面結(jié)構(gòu)。通過(guò)為 div 元素設(shè)置樣式,可以控制它在頁(yè)面中的位置。要使 div 往左對(duì)齊,可以使用 CSS 的 "float" 屬性。以下是一個(gè)示例代碼:
通過(guò)設(shè)置 float:left 實(shí)現(xiàn) div 元素靠左對(duì)齊:
<div style="float:left;">這是一個(gè) div 元素,靠左對(duì)齊。</div>
這段代碼中,我們?yōu)?div 元素添加了一個(gè)樣式屬性 "float:left;"。這將使 div 元素向左浮動(dòng),并使后續(xù)的內(nèi)容緊貼其右側(cè)。
<span> 元素常用于設(shè)置內(nèi)聯(lián)文本的樣式。它的作用類似于 <div> 元素,但是 <span> 元素通常用于包裹文本的一部分,而不是整個(gè)塊級(jí)元素。要使 <span> 往左對(duì)齊,可以使用 CSS 的 "display" 屬性,將其轉(zhuǎn)變?yōu)閴K級(jí)元素并設(shè)置其樣式。以下是一個(gè)示例代碼:
通過(guò)設(shè)置 display:block 和 float:left 實(shí)現(xiàn) span 元素靠左對(duì)齊:
<span style="display:block; float:left;">這是一個(gè) span 元素,靠左對(duì)齊。</span>
這段代碼中,我們將 <span> 元素的 display 屬性設(shè)置為 "block",使其轉(zhuǎn)變?yōu)閴K級(jí)元素。然后將其 float 屬性設(shè)置為 "left" 實(shí)現(xiàn)向左浮動(dòng)。
二、進(jìn)階用法 除了上述基礎(chǔ)用法,還可以通過(guò)設(shè)置其他 CSS 屬性來(lái)實(shí)現(xiàn) div 和 span 元素的靠左對(duì)齊。以下是一些示例代碼:
通過(guò)設(shè)置 margin-left 實(shí)現(xiàn) div 元素靠左對(duì)齊:
<div style="margin-left: 0;">這是一個(gè) div 元素,靠左對(duì)齊。</div>
這段代碼中,我們將 div 元素的 margin-left 屬性設(shè)置為 0,將其左外邊距設(shè)為 0,從而使 div 元素在頁(yè)面中靠左對(duì)齊。
通過(guò)設(shè)置 text-align:left 實(shí)現(xiàn) span 元素靠左對(duì)齊:
<span style="text-align: left;">這是一個(gè) span 元素,靠左對(duì)齊。</span>
這段代碼中,我們將 span 元素的 text-align 屬性設(shè)置為 left,使其內(nèi)部文本在水平方向上靠左對(duì)齊。
三、 通過(guò)上述的示例代碼,我們了解了如何通過(guò) CSS 來(lái)使 div 和 span 元素靠左對(duì)齊。我們可以使用 float 屬性、display 屬性、margin-left 屬性或者 text-align 屬性來(lái)實(shí)現(xiàn)這個(gè)效果。這些方法都可以根據(jù)具體的需求選擇和調(diào)整。在實(shí)際應(yīng)用中,我們可以根據(jù)頁(yè)面布局和元素的特性選擇最合適的方法來(lái)實(shí)現(xiàn)元素的對(duì)齊效果。希望本文能夠?qū)δ憷斫夂瓦\(yùn)用 div 和 span 元素的靠左對(duì)齊有所幫助。